Battalion Shoots Down Knights

The London Knights lost 7-2 to the North Bay Battalion, snapping a win streak that was just shy of ten games.

On Sunday afternoon, the Battalion took a 2-0 lead in the first period and extended it to 7-0 in the second. The Knights were able to make it on the board with two goals before the third, but a scoreless final frame gave North Bay the win.

Cliff Pu and JJ Piccinich scored a goal each for London.

The Knights return to the ice on Wednesday to take on the Kitchener Rangers at 7pm.
